Output 39b2858df4076ae1a8af82cd69cdfe2664cc95279e4bf1a04431b04426519e57:0

value
3382640
script pubkey
OP_0 OP_PUSHBYTES_20 cabe824cae1c20c17610ca00c186dcc0a9b6de20
address
bc1qe2lgyn9wrssvzassegqvrpkucz5mdh3q99y97r
transaction
39b2858df4076ae1a8af82cd69cdfe2664cc95279e4bf1a04431b04426519e57
confirmations
223081
spent
true